This work offers a summary of the book «CRUSH IT!: Why Now is the Time to Cash In on Your Passion» by Gary Vaynerchuk.

Crush it! is all about enabling you to live your passion. Author and wine entrepreneur Gary Vaynerchuk says anyone can turn what they're absolutely passionate about into a successful business venture. This summary aims to take you from the drudgery of an unloved job to being 'pumped up' for work every morning. Pick your passion and become an expert. Do the research and make sure you know everything there is to know about your chosen field. Create great content and be authentic.

Then it's all about harnessing the power of the World Wide Web. Vaynerchuk says this is the key - not only to success but also to the advertising dollar. Build a website, set up a blog and use the huge number of social networking forums to get your message out there. The internet can massively and quickly increase your visibility and the more hits you get the more advertising money you can pitch for.

Of course none of this will happen without the ability to hustle; that's how you get the advertisers interested and keep them that way. But, now your work is your passion - so as Vaynerchuk says that shouldn't be a problem.
